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ound Brussels sprouts, halved and trimmed
  • 1/2 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 tablespoons fresh thyme, chopped (or rosemary)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, toss the halved Brussels sprouts with olive oil, garlic powder, salt, and pepper until well coated.
  3. Spread the seasoned Brussels sprouts in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et.
  4. Sprinkle the freshly grated Parmesan cheese evenly over the sprouts.
  5. Roast in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until golden brown and crispy.
  6. Remove from the oven and toss with fresh herbs before serving.
